Finally! Patch 7.01 for Valorant is out!
On the night of July 12, Riot Games released the long-awaited update 7.01 for Valorant.
Along with this, the second test of the Premier tournament mode began. You can register on July 20, while the matches themselves will be held from July 20 to August 12. Players who score more than 375 points will go to the playoffs. The winners will receive the proud title of "Champion Premier".

Sign UpThe developers have also increased the punishment for violating the rules during a match. From now on, regular inactivity, shooting at friendly ones, as well as evading the queue in competitive and unranked modes will lead to an account ban. And those players who received a text chat block will now also not be able to use voice chat.
